MK Ice Gems Break British Record
MK Lightning’s Cheerleaders The Ice Gems are celebrating after attempting to break the British Record for the largest Cheerleading stunt group. The Pyramid, which went three levels high and consisted of 43 members, was completed at the Official opening of the Queensway on Sunday in blustery conditions.

The squad had also hoped to set a second new British record for the highest Pyramid with cheerleaders going 4 levels high, but this attempt was too dangerous in the blustery conditions. The squad now hope to set this record at an indoor event in December where they will be fundraising to compete in the World Championships in America in March 2008.

Breaking records is becoming second nature to the squad who are also part of The Bruce Forsyth Big Dance Team which hold the Guinness World Record for the largest Dance set in November 2006.

Fiona Delaney director of the Ice Gems said “Breaking the British title for the largest Pyramid is another great achievement for cheerleading in Milton Keynes. However we must also thank our invigilating Officers Pete Winkleman and the Horizon Black Thunder Crew who were present on the day and without whom we would not have been able to validate our attempt.”

The squad are now anxiously waiting on verified acceptance of their attempt from the governing body and are busy preparing for competition and promotional events overseas as their IGC Elite squad are due to compete and display in Germany, Euro-Disney, Chantilly, Paris and America in the next few months, trips for which they are urgently seeking sponsorship for.
